QPR Director Promises To Recommend His Former Premier League Side To Ebere Eze

by Imhons Erons
June 15, 2020
in EPL, News, Nigeria, Transfers

The exciting young midfielder has lightened up the Championship for Mark Warburton's side and could be on his way to the Premier League

Queens Park Rangers' director of football, Les Ferdinand, has promised to recommend Newcastle United to Ebere Eze if his former club can cough out the transfer fee for the Anglo-Nigerian.

Ferdinand enjoyed a successful career playing for the likes of Queens Park Rangers, Newcastle United, Tottenham Hotspur, West Ham United, and Leicester City, among others.

Still the eighth-highest scorer in the Premier League history, Ferdinand is held in high esteem at Newcastle, where he netted 41 of his 149 EPL goals.

The former England international is a big fan of Eze and has watched him excel in this campaign, scoring 12 goals and eight assists in the second-tier.

Crystal Palace and Tottenham are reported to be considering a £20 million move for the 20-year-old, but Ferdinand has said that he'd be doing all that he could to convince Eze to make the move to Tyneside.

Speaking to Newcastle Fans TV, Ferdinand said: “If you pay enough money for him, you can get him to come!

“I'll be giving him a glowing report in terms of what it's like up there. It's a great place to go and play football, but as long as you lot match our asking price, you can have him no problem!

“People have been asking me about him; even the club said lots of people are talking about him, and I said he's probably in the top six players I've seen.

“He'd be in the top six easily in terms of his ability to control and pass the ball. I think the rest of it will come.

“He's still got bags of energy, and he's got to know how to use that energy in the right areas and how he's going to be effective using his energy in the right areas.

“He's got so much more to come, but he will be a superstar if he keeps his head on and goes to the right place.”
